Description

An Drupal developer can be described as a skilled web developer who primarily works using PHP code. They typically create UI/UX and assets for websites. They create sites that can be more technologically demanding than websites built using WordPress. Although the language's foundation is easy to learn however, it can be difficult to modify a website with Drupal. Drupal developers typically require assistance from graphic designers and content writers to create an entirely built website. Certain Drupal developers might have backgrounds with HTML, CSS, JavaScript, jQuery, and other programming languages. Other developers may be familiar with illustration, graphics design or other artistic disciplines. They must be proficient in PHP specifically since Drupal is a PHP-based application. In this section, we'll provide a job description sample and the day-to-day responsibilities and the necessary requirements for an Drupal developer. The Job Overview We are looking for an enthusiastic Drupal Developer to be part of our expanding company. You will work with other designers, site engineers, and content writers to build an appealing and attractive website. We are hoping that as you become a Drupal developer, you will be able to bring your love of web development to create an attractive, effective website. Your responsibilities will include the following: Responsibilities Here are a few of the duties that a Drupal developer must perform in their job Create wireframes and the core site structure with the help of Drupal Modify site parameters as required Provide reliable and high-speed assets for the site. Provide the best practices for maintenance and hosting. Provide an easy template for publishing videos and blogs. manage all uploaded media in line with the guidelines of compliance. Create a community section for the company's community to engage in. Provide feedback on development processes with other members of the development team to ensure that at least 100% uptime for the site. troubleshoot site loading delays or UI/UX bugs and other issues or errors when they occur Implement changes to the site and tech feedback from the team as it's completed into deliverables Skills and qualifications for the job The following are the requirements required of Drupal developers: Drupal developer with a bachelor's education in computing science or software engineering, computer programming or any related field of technology; three years of experience developing eCommerce websites or creating projects for passion, or any other method of gaining proficiency and knowledge of Drupal 8. HTML5, CSS, or other web-based or Drupal development. Experience with the development and management of the CMS (CMS) which includes managing updates to the site and back-end updates. Implement all resources agreed upon to create a user-friendly and attractive website, as well as an user-friendly interface. Strong troubleshooting and analytical skills. A keen eye to detail. Effective and clear communication skills, both written and verbal. Excellent time management and project management skills Experience with Drupal best practices for implementation including using the CI tool such as Git as well as GitHub. Four Steps to Create an Effective Drupal Developer's Job Description that is Suitable for Your Business There are a lot of Drupal developers available and you need to know the requirements before you hire. Here are a few things to think about to help you select the best suitable candidate for your business. 1. The kind of Drupal Developers: Drupal developers can have various different specializations. Some choose to work in finance, whereas others provide services to small-scale businesses in the field of business development. the range of Drupal developers within the field only grows from there. Drupal developers typically opt to specialize in a specific subset of the overall job to gain the highest level of proficiency in their area of specialization. Certain specializations include managing and configuring websites safe coding techniques, servers configuration and maintenance optimization and performance analysis and many more. We suggest you find an experienced front-end or back-end Drupal developer that can provide the kinds of code and quality that you require. 2. It is possible to hire Position Drupal developers can be employed in-house, contracted through agencies, or hired as freelancers. Each of these options has distinct advantages, including employees who will know your system and workflows for deployment. A freelancer or agency can learn about these processes however, it usually costs additional time to billable. In contrast internal Drupal developers will likely require specialized training for their company in order to be comfortable with these workflows and structures.

Roles & Responsibilities

As a Drupal Developer with 6-9 years of experience in India, you are responsible for the following key tasks:

  • Create custom modules to extend the functionality of Drupal websites, enabling specific features and functionalities.
  • Design and develop themes for Drupal websites, ensuring a visually appealing and user-friendly interface.
  • Optimize Drupal websites for improved performance, including caching, database optimization, and code optimization.
  • Identify and resolve issues and bugs within Drupal websites, ensuring smooth and error-free operation.

Qualifications & Work Experience

Major educational qualifications required for Drupal Developer are:

  • Master's or Bachelor's degrees with a focus on Computer Science or a related field.
  • Experience in mobile game and application development.
  • Expertise in the most popular programming languages like Python, Java, and C++.
  • Expertise in frameworks or systems like AngularJS as well as Git.

Essential Skills For Drupal Developer

1

Git-Information Technology

2

Software Engineering-Information Technology

3

GitHub-Information Technology

4

Graphic Design-Information Technology

5

Time Management-Information Technology

6

HTML-Information Technology

Career Prospects

The role of a Drupal Developer with 6-9 years of experience in India is crucial for website development and maintenance. If you are looking to explore alternative roles in this field, here are four positions worth considering:

  • Technical Lead: A role that involves leading a team of developers, overseeing project execution, and ensuring technical standards are met.
  • Solutions Architect: A position focused on designing and implementing Drupal-based solutions, assessing business requirements, and providing technical guidance.
  • Front-end Developer: A role that primarily focuses on user interface (UI) development and enhancing the overall user experience of Drupal websites.
  • Development Manager: A position that involves overseeing multiple development projects, managing resources, and ensuring timely delivery of high-quality Drupal solutions.

How to Learn

The job role of a Drupal Developer in India is expected to experience significant growth in the market. Over the past 10 years, there has been a consistent increase in the demand for Drupal Developers due to the rising popularity of the Drupal content management system. the projected growth for this position is quite promising, with an estimated increase in employment opportunities in the future. This growth can be attributed to the increasing number of organizations and businesses that are utilizing Drupal for their website development and maintenance needs.